From d36892b480ee5a1fc4ed9a593c9070efbb2d8b71 Mon Sep 17 00:00:00 2001 From: Jalil Arfaoui Date: Tue, 26 Jul 2022 18:06:14 +0200 Subject: [PATCH] =?UTF-8?q?feat:=20ajoute=20une=20premi=C3=A8re=20actualit?= =?UTF-8?q?=C3=A9=20(choix=20avocat)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.eleventy.js | 2 ++ .eleventyignore | 1 - src/_includes/actualites.njk | 15 -------------- src/_includes/layouts/actualite.njk | 3 +++ src/actualites.njk | 25 +++++++++++++++++++++++ src/actualites/2022-07-25-choix-avocat.md | 10 ++++----- src/index.njk | 20 ++++++++++++++++++ src/infos/actualites.md | 11 ---------- 8 files changed, 55 insertions(+), 32 deletions(-) delete mode 100644 src/_includes/actualites.njk create mode 100644 src/actualites.njk delete mode 100644 src/infos/actualites.md diff --git a/.eleventy.js b/.eleventy.js index 390df22..89c75ec 100644 --- a/.eleventy.js +++ b/.eleventy.js @@ -45,6 +45,8 @@ module.exports = function(eleventyConfig) { eleventyConfig.setLibrary('md', markdownIt(markdownItOptions).use(markdownItAttrs)) + eleventyConfig.setFrontMatterParsingOptions({ excerpt: true }); + return { dir: { input: 'src' diff --git a/.eleventyignore b/.eleventyignore index 0e6ebcd..c8f3f40 100644 --- a/.eleventyignore +++ b/.eleventyignore @@ -1,6 +1,5 @@ src/familles/ src/familles.njk src/infos/on-parle-de-nous.md -src/infos/actualites.md src/infos/historique.md src/infos/idees-recues/idees-recues-a-faire.md diff --git a/src/_includes/actualites.njk b/src/_includes/actualites.njk deleted file mode 100644 index 490957e..0000000 --- a/src/_includes/actualites.njk +++ /dev/null @@ -1,15 +0,0 @@ -{% set actualites = [] %} -
    - {% for actualite in actualites %} -
  1. - - {% if actualite.data.nom %} - {{ actualite.data.nom }} - {% else %} - {{ actualite.url }} - {% endif %} - - -
  2. - {% endfor %} -
diff --git a/src/_includes/layouts/actualite.njk b/src/_includes/layouts/actualite.njk index 8ac83c3..74ba8d8 100644 --- a/src/_includes/layouts/actualite.njk +++ b/src/_includes/layouts/actualite.njk @@ -6,3 +6,6 @@ templateClass: tmpl-post

{{ content | safe }}

+ + + diff --git a/src/actualites.njk b/src/actualites.njk new file mode 100644 index 0000000..5262ece --- /dev/null +++ b/src/actualites.njk @@ -0,0 +1,25 @@ +--- +title: Actualités +layout: layouts/base.njk +eleventyNavigation: + key: Actualités + order: 2 +--- + +{% set liste = collections.actualites %} + +
    + {% for actualite in liste %} +
  1. + +
    + {{ actualite.data.title }} + +
    {{ actualite.data.page.excerpt }}
    + +
    +
    +
  2. + {% endfor %} +
+ diff --git a/src/actualites/2022-07-25-choix-avocat.md b/src/actualites/2022-07-25-choix-avocat.md index 5b97f2b..7189069 100644 --- a/src/actualites/2022-07-25-choix-avocat.md +++ b/src/actualites/2022-07-25-choix-avocat.md @@ -1,8 +1,7 @@ --- -title: 'Nous publions un guide pour aider à choisir un avocat' -metaTitle: 'Nous publions un guide pour aider à choisir un avocat' -metaDesc: 'Nous publions un guide pour aider à choisir un avocat' -permalink: /actualites/2022-07-25/choix-avocat/ +title: Nous publions un guide pour aider à choisir un avocat +metaTitle: Nous publions un guide pour aider à choisir un avocat +metaDesc: Nous publions un guide pour aider à choisir un avocat image: /actualites/images/choix-avocat.jpg date: 2022-07-25T11:00:00.000Z tags: @@ -11,8 +10,9 @@ tags: De nombreuses familles confrontées à un refus d’autorisation doivent recourir à un.e avocat.e pour défendre leur droit à instruire leur(s) enfant(s) hors école. Or si Internet regorge de guides pour aider à choisir un.e avocat.e, aucun n’a été pensé pour notre situation spécifique et inédite... +--- + NonSco’llectif s'est penché sur la question et partage ici son point de vue, espérant faciliter cette décision pour les autres familles, collectifs et associations. [Ouvrir](/dl/Guide-Choix-avocat-NonScollectif.pdf){.centered-button target=_blank} -![](/actualites/images/choix-avocat.jpg){.max-w-96 .mx-auto .mt-8 .px-16} diff --git a/src/index.njk b/src/index.njk index 2052468..bf5cd58 100644 --- a/src/index.njk +++ b/src/index.njk @@ -30,3 +30,23 @@ layout: layouts/home.njk Dans les médias et sur les réseaux, on parle de nous ! #} + +{% set liste = collections.actualites %} + +
    + {% for actualite in liste %} +
  1. + +
    + + +
    + {{ actualite.data.title }} +
    {{ actualite.data.page.excerpt }}
    +
    +
    +
    +
  2. + {% endfor %} +
+ diff --git a/src/infos/actualites.md b/src/infos/actualites.md deleted file mode 100644 index 5af86bb..0000000 --- a/src/infos/actualites.md +++ /dev/null @@ -1,11 +0,0 @@ ---- -title: Actualités -permalink: /actualites/ -eleventyNavigation: - key: Actualités - order: 1 ---- - -# Actualités - -Annonce des actions, annonce des sorties de nouvelles vidéos, nouveaux témoignages, etc.